Default who has done a 8.8 swap, step in plz

When you went from the stock 10 bolt to the 8.8 besides the flange to bolt to the 8.8 does the driveshaft need to be longer or shorter?? Or was no length change needed?

My stock driveshaft bolted up to the 8.8 with a conversion u-joint - the length is perfect. But I'm going to be swapping for a stronger steel unit this summer.
